Output 142994039a986da9c7433aacfe18a91483337a30fba55dfc24368750dfb78005:0

value
3963327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42ab75eb0e50c647262cbeb03f933bdd3a656be1 OP_EQUAL
address
37mXvVnfJcp7dnffWUBaAQNWEFaVAc6ra5
transaction
142994039a986da9c7433aacfe18a91483337a30fba55dfc24368750dfb78005
spent
true